First of all welcome, i use app2sd (which you can get from the market) to save my apps onto my sd without having to format/partition the sd, but if you use link2sd (which i think comes in R8) you will have to partition the sd card which formats the sd so backup, and when i used link2sd (dont use it no more) i partitioned the sd using clockwork. Personal choice but i prefer app2sd because you dont have to partition. There's nothing to be terrified about if you take the obvious precautions, i.e. backup, backup ,backup. Firstly, your new SD card will come formatted as FAT32, so you can use it straight out-of-the-box. Clockworkmod will enable you to make "nandroid" backups (these are stored on the SD card in:- /sdcard/clockworkmod/backup). You can use TitaniumBackup to make backups of your applications. The free version will do a batch backup of all your apps, but you are limited to restoring apps one-by-one. The paid version of TitaniumBackup will do a batch restore of all your apps, and will also save and synch your backups to your Dropbox account (get a free Dropbox account if you haven't already got one). I use a microSD to USB adapter to copy the SD card to my PC every couple of days.
